Mine, before 15x8 Buick GS rally wheels w/ black part painted silver and chevy decals on center caps...
after, c5 vette wheels; 17x8 front and 18x10 rears; needed 1 1/2" wide spacers/adapters to go from 5x5 to 5x4.75 and to space out due to width of wheels; had to "clearance" dropped spindles and lower A arms. body work starting now as well as other "clean - ups" more to follow... WAGZ |
